This course is designed for those with no previous experience of winter mountaineering or for those who want a refresher in the skills needed to walk or climb safely in Scotland in winter. The course is also excellent technical preparation for participation in overseas expeditions graded 1 and 2, such as Mera Peak and Aconcagua. The instructors' aim is to introduce you to a variety of mountain areas in order to learn and practice a range of winter skills. These include: movement on snow and ice with axe and crampons, using the rope to safeguard the party on steep ground, the choice and construction of snow and rock anchors. The emphasis is on a progression of winter skills so that you are able to tackle the Scottish Winter Mountains with increasing competence and confidence. The course concentrates on general mountaineering days, such as walking the ridges in the Mamores or bagging the winter Munros, such as Buchaille Etive Mor (Stob Dearg), Bidean nam Bean or Ben Nevis. A theme common to all groups is safety, whether through the teaching of navigation skills, avalanche assessment or the placement of belays.
